I had posted this on the transportation board but did not get any replies so I thought I would try my fellow Dis Cruisers.

I have arranged for Limo service from MCO to the Port and back for our upcoming cruise. I am wondering what would be an appropriate tip for such service. They meet us in the baggage claim are and take our bags from there to the Limo and drive us to the Port. The cost is $290 round trip (if this matters I do not know).

There was a spot that I could have checked when I did the on line reservation but I did not feel right about doing that. What if the service was bad etc - or the opposite what if they made my DD's trip by offering such a great ride.

So if anyone has used this type of service or knows what an approriate tip would be I would appreciate your input.
 
You should tip as you would for any other service....I belive 20% is the norm...but hey I could be wrong...It's not every day I take a limo. But you should also make sure the tips was not included...I know from checking around most (not all) of the transportation companies for limo service automaticaly add a 20% tip. Also keep in mind you'll be tipping twice for round trip...once for the way there and once for the way back...so it would be 20% of the total split between both ways....not 20% of the total both times. Also remember depending on the ride itself...you can always tip above if you fill the service was exceptional.

I know tipping is always a very touchy subject..but I tend to tip on service recieved....not on what is expected. If I get lousy service there is no way I'm going to tip the recomended amount. Same goes if the service is above what is expected then the tip will be also.
